I got married yesterday and I am not quite sure what to do with the cake top and the flowers we took home.
What is the best way to store the cake top? Right now it is in a covered pan in the fridge.
For the bouquet and boutinerre from the groom, what is the best way to preserve those? I know I won't want to keep the entire boquet, just a flower or two. I need the best way to dry and save them without the flowers getting all icky. I am trying to keep thm in good condition by leaving them in the fridge.
What to do with all of the left over cake? I have at least half of the grooms cake left and 1/4th of the wedding cake.

By the cake top, do you mean the top portion of the cake that you save to eat in a year on your anniversary? If so, I would freeze it, and make sure to mark the package as to the contents. For all the extra cake, I would package it into little foil packages and freeze it. Cake freezes really well.
